Understanding the Doctor of Physical Therapy (DPT) Program

The DPT is a five-year professional doctoral program designed to prepare students for careers in physical therapy. This comprehensive degree includes foundational courses in anatomy, physiology, pathology, and therapeutic techniques, alongside practical clinical training. The aim is to equip students with both theoretical knowledge and hands-on experience in assessing, diagnosing, and treating patients with physical impairments, injuries, and disabilities.

Physical therapists play an essential role in the rehabilitation process and contribute significantly to improving patients’ quality of life. The demand for qualified physical therapists is growing not only in urban healthcare centers but also in rural and underserved areas, making this profession both impactful and socially meaningful.

Curriculum and Learning Experience

The DPT curriculum in Gujrat follows the guidelines laid out by the Higher Education Commission (HEC) of Pakistan and the Pakistan Physical Therapy Council (PPTC). The five-year program is divided into ten semesters and includes both theoretical coursework and clinical practice. The core subjects cover a wide range of topics including kinesiology, biomechanics, neurorehabilitation, orthopedic manual therapy, and cardiopulmonary physical therapy.

In addition to classroom lectures, students participate in clinical placements where they observe and assist licensed physical therapists in real-world settings. This hands-on learning experience is crucial for mastering the art and science of physical therapy. It enables students to develop diagnostic reasoning, patient handling skills, and ethical decision-making abilities which are indispensable in a healthcare career.

Pursuing Higher Education and Specializations

After earning a DPT degree, graduates who wish to further enhance their skills and knowledge can pursue postgraduate studies such as Master of Science (MS) in Physical Therapy or even a Ph.D. in relevant fields. Specializations in areas like orthopedic physical therapy, neurology, pediatric therapy, and sports rehabilitation allow professionals to focus on niche aspects of the field and provide more targeted treatments to patients.

Many institutions in Pakistan, including those in Gujrat, have begun offering advanced degrees and research opportunities. This is particularly beneficial for students interested in academia, research, or policy-making within the healthcare system.

Challenges and Considerations

While pursuing a DPT in Gujrat presents numerous opportunities, students should also be aware of the challenges. The physical therapy profession demands continuous learning, emotional resilience, and excellent communication skills. Handling patients with chronic pain, disabilities, or mental health issues requires not just technical knowledge but also empathy and patience.

Students must also ensure that the institution they choose is recognized by the HEC and PPTC. Accreditation ensures that the degree holds value both nationally and internationally. Additionally, it is important to verify the availability of qualified faculty and practical training facilities, as these are critical to the quality of education.
